Chess Puzzle #rZ2LY — Master, Black to move, middlegame

Rating 2620 · Master · advantage, interference, long, middlegame.

Position

White: king e1; queen c7; rooks a1/h1; bishop e3; pawns a4/b5/b6/g3/h2. Black: king a8; queen b4; rooks d8/h8; bishop e6; pawn a5. White is ahead by 4 points of material. Black to move.

Solution (3 moves)

  1. Opponent setup: Kf2 — king e1→f2. Now Black to move.
  2. Best move: Qb2+ — queen b4→b2, gives check. Opponent replies Ke1 (king f2→e1).
  3. Best move: Qxa1+ — queen b2→a1, captures rook, gives check. Opponent replies Bc1 (bishop e3→c1).
  4. Best move: Rd1+ — rook d8→d1, gives check.

Tactical themes

advantage, interference, long, middlegame. The key move Qxa1+ captures with check, forcing a response.
